    I started with MS'ing in June, when will I have to fill in a tax return and will I be notified ?

    You'll have to complete one after April 6th this year for the period June-April 5, and it'll be due by 31st January 2012 (provided you do it online.) I'm guessing you've registered as self-employed? If so, you should hear something, but don't rely on it; they won't see it as an excuse for not filing :)

    I was just wondering what fees are acceptable?

    It depends on the bigger picture really.

    There is a big shopping centre that is a 40 minute round trip from home. If a company offered me £5 to do a job there, I wouldn't think it was worthwhile driving there just to do that job, as by the time you add up the travelling time, doing the shop and writing up the report, it would be well under minimum wage.

    However, if I already had a number of jobs booked at the shopping centre with other companies, and I was offered the £5 job, I would take it. £5 is reasonable looking at just the time in the shop and writing up the report.

    Hope that makes sense!
